Turbocharged Power and Quick Handling
Under the bonnet, the SEAT FR typically features turbocharged petrol engines ranging from 1.0 to 2.0 litres, paired with manual or DSG automatic gearboxes and front wheel drive. This combination delivers responsive acceleration and confident handling, making it a strong contender among sporty hatchbacks in the UK. 2019 SEAT Ibiza FR Specs and Competitors
The 2019 SEAT Ibiza FR is powered by a 1.5 litre TSI petrol engine producing 150 PS and 250 Nm of torque, achieving 0 to 60 mph in around 7.8 seconds. Its compact footprint and practical design allow it to compete with rivals such as the Ford Fiesta ST and Volkswagen Polo GTI, offering a well rounded mix of performance and everyday comfort.
Boosting Performance with a Custom Back Box Delete
A popular upgrade for this platform is a custom back box delete, designed to transform the factory SEAT FR Exhaust System. This modification removes the rear silencer and replaces it with a straight through section, allowing exhaust gases to exit more freely and efficiently.
The result is a deeper, more purposeful exhaust note that better reflects the FR’s sporty character. Alongside the improved sound, the reduction in restriction helps deliver smoother exhaust flow and a more responsive driving experience.
